“Bates Motel” is located in the imaginary town of White Pine Bay, Oregon, and follows the tale of Norman Bates, a young man with a disturbed past and a difficult relationship with his mother, Norma. The series begins with Norman and Norma moving to White Pine Bay, where they buy a motel and try to commence a new life. However, as the series advances, it becomes evident that Norman’s mental health problems and his mother’s controlling power are profoundly intertwined, resulting to a downward decline of brutality and horror. The Characters At the core of “Bates Motel” is Norman Bates, acted by Freddie Highmore. Norman is a complicated and complex character, fighting to navigate his own mental health concerns while also coping with the trauma of his past. His relationship with his mother, Norma, acted by Vera Farmiga, is the center of the series, and their dynamic is both captivating and frightening.

One of the most important themes of the series is the study of the mother-son connection. The interaction between Norman and Norma is deeply disconcerting, and their relationship is both reliant and toxic. The show raises issues about the essence of their connection, and whether Norma’s impact is a result of her own suffering or a effect of her own emotional well-being issues.
